Original Description
Herbert Arnould Olivier’s Wallerbrook Bridge, Dartmoor captures the serene yet wild essence of the Devon countryside with lyrical brushwork and a delicate interplay of light. Painted in the late 19th or early 20th century, the artwork reflects Olivier’s refined Impressionist influences, blending loose, expressive strokes with a subdued, earthy palette to evoke Dartmoor’s rugged tranquility. The composition centers on the quaint stone bridge enveloped by lush foliage and dappled sunlight, conveying an intimate, almost poetic connection between human craftsmanship and untamed nature. Though less celebrated than his contemporaries like Monet or Sisley, Olivier’s work holds significance for its distinctly British interpretation of Impressionism, embodying the quiet romanticism of rural England.
